EUWA ES-4.05 Standardised Packaging of Wheels for Passenger Car and Trucks

This recommendation was prepared with the intention of creating a standardized system of carriers each comprising a base pallet, top frame and intermediate tiers for use by all European automobile and wheel manufacturers in order to transport passenger-car and truck wheels made of steel or light alloy.

Essential technical aspects became apparent as part of co-operation between the Logistic
Commission of the European Wheel Association (EUWA) and the VDA’s ad hoc Work Group for
Wheel Pallets
Although the base pallets, top frames and intermediate tiers described in previous 1997 editions
of ES-4.05 can continue to be used, they no longer form part of this edition.
